Dubai's colocation market thrives due to its role as a global business gateway, with demand fueled by finance, tech, and e-commerce sectors. Providers focus on Tier III/IV certifications, guaranteeing 99.982% uptime through independent power paths and N+1 redundancy. Advanced cooling handles the region's heat, while compliance with UAE regulations and global standards like GDPR ensures data sovereignty. Connectivity to over 100 carriers via hubs like Dubai Internet City supports low-latency global access.

Reliability hinges on uptime SLAs backed by dual power feeds and generator backups lasting 48+ hours. Security layers include biometrics, CCTV, and DDoS protection. Scalability via half/full racks (1-42U) and cages suits growing needs, while carrier neutrality enables multi-provider peering. Eco-practices like free cooling reduce costs, and 24/7 support ensures minimal downtime.

Q: What's the average cost for colocation in Dubai?
A: Expect AED 5,000-15,000/month per rack (42U full), varying by power (2-5kW), bandwidth, and add-ons; Cyfuture provides cost-efficient custom quotes.
